Film Description
Toshiro Mifune, in his second role for Kurosawa, plays Kyoji Fujisaki, a young doctor who contracts syphilis from a patient during wartime surgery in the South Pacific. After the war, he returns to his fiancée whom he rejects without explanation to protect her from the disease. He then must deal with his own frustration as well as the stigma of carrying the disease.
